【raid6】RAID(Redundant Array of Independent Disks)是一种通过将多个硬盘组合成一个逻辑单元来提高数据存储性能和可靠性的技术。RAID6 是其中一种较为高级的 RAID 级别,相比 RAID5 提供了更强的数据容错能力。以下是关于 RAID6 的总结与对比。
RAID6 概述
RAID6 是一种支持双奇偶校验的磁盘阵列配置,它可以在两个磁盘同时发生故障的情况下仍能保持数据的完整性和可用性。RAID6 通常需要至少四个磁盘组成,适用于对数据安全性要求较高的场景。
RAID6 特点总结
特性 | 描述 |
冗余机制 | 使用双奇偶校验(P 和 Q),支持两个磁盘故障 |
最小磁盘数 | 至少 4 块磁盘 |
数据读取速度 | 较快,支持并行读取 |
数据写入速度 | 相对较慢,因为需要计算两个奇偶校验信息 |
容错能力 | 可容忍两块磁盘同时损坏 |
存储效率 | 约 (n-2)/n,n 为磁盘数量 |
适用场景 | 对数据可靠性要求高,如企业级服务器、数据库系统 |
RAID6 与其他 RAID 级别的对比
RAID 级别 | 冗余方式 | 最小磁盘数 | 容错能力 | 存储效率 | 优点 | 缺点 |
RAID0 | 无冗余 | 2 | 无 | 100% | 高性能 | 无容错 |
RAID1 | 镜像 | 2 | 1块磁盘故障 | 50% | 高可靠性 | 成本高 |
RAID5 | 单奇偶校验 | 3 | 1块磁盘故障 | (n-1)/n | 平衡性能与冗余 | 写入性能较低 |
RAID6 | 双奇偶校验 | 4 | 2块磁盘故障 | (n-2)/n | 高容错能力 | 写入性能更低 |
总结
RAID6 在数据安全性和可靠性方面表现优异,特别适合对数据丢失风险敏感的应用环境。虽然其写入性能不如 RAID5 或 RAID0,但其双奇偶校验机制使其成为企业级存储系统的常用选择。在实际部署中,需根据具体需求权衡存储效率、性能和容错能力。